Founded in 1984, Firetrol is the national leader in fire protection & life safety services. We are currently seeking skilled Fire Alarm Inspector to join our team of the best fire protection professionals in the industry.Perform routine inspections, testing, and preventative maintenance of fire protection systems with minimal supervisionThis role requires regular face-to-face interaction with customers in locations like hospitals, nursing homes, k-12 education, colleges, restaurants, military installations, government buildings, commercial buildings and multi-family residential properties. Contact with members of the public may also occur with varying frequency depending on the type of facility where inspections are performedExcellent verbal communication skills required to work with customers, technicians, sales personnel, and managersWork independently, as well as, with other team membersDiagnose and evaluate systems that require servicing as well as troubleshoot issues that arise during inspectionsProperly document all inspections and other information needed to perform repairs Provide detailed reports and recommended corrective actions to the customerMust possess or be willing to obtain any applicable state licensesWork includes climbing ladders, climbing stairs, lifting at least 50lbs, walking long distances to reach all areas of buildings where inspections must be performedRequirementsProven record of providing excellent customer service and careValid Drivers LicensePass a drug TestPass a background checkMust have fire alarm licenseBenefitsFiretrol offers competitive wages and top-of-the-line benefits that include health, dental vision, life insurance, short and long term disability, generous paid time off practice and a 401(k) plan with a generous company match and immediate vesting. Additionally, sponsors training and education opportunities. Finally, Firetrol offers career growth opportunities, not just a job.
